Oakham Veterinary Hospital

Vending Machine
Rutland
5 star rating

About Oakham Veterinary Hospital

Name: Oakham Veterinary Hospital
Source: Survey
Amenity: Veterinary

Oakham Veterinary Hospital Description

Name: Oakham Veterinary Hospital
Source: Survey
Amenity: Veterinary

More about Oakham Veterinary Hospital

Oakham Veterinary Hospital is located at Rutland